Description Suggest change

The first moves are between a right-tending crack (to the left) and a lower, left-facing flake (to the right).  Work you way up to a pocket alcove, then tiptoe left to the left-facing flake.  Work your way straight up to a reachy, small jug/ledge (crux); this gets you to the arete. Follow the arete and exit early, or you can continue left to the bolted anchor for the 5.11a sport route.

Location Suggest change

Start 15' right of the Unknown 5.11a bolted route on the patch of brown, gritty granite.

Protection Suggest change

Trad gear up to 2".
